Oddities and Awesome abound! :: Oh Japan, never, ever change! As LiveDoor News pointed out this week, a new trend is spreading among Japanese schoolgirls. It’s called “cream puff face” (“ganmen shuukuriimu” or 顔面シュークリーム). And, you guessed it, it involves smushing a cream puff in someone’s face. This isn’t exactly a new trend, as it’s possible to find examples of cream puff faces as early as 2007 and 2008. And, yes, this is a spin on the old fashioned pie in the face gag. Today is the 120th birthday of Mabel Normand, silent movie comedy star and, according to some, the first person to launch a pie into another person’s face. This is likely not true, but I salute her nonetheless! Share This PostDown the rabbit hole….
